Birth AD is an American crossover band from Austin , Texas that was formed in 2008.

history

The band was founded in 2008, two-thirds consisted of the disbanded black metal band Averse Sefira and released the self-produced EP Stillbirth of a Nation in 2009 in self- publication . In October of the same year, the group went on a tour of Japan that included eleven performances. In 2013 the debut album I Blame You was released on Unspeakable Ax Records , a sub-label of Dark Descent Records .

style

According to the band's biography on Facebook , the band is trying to play a crossover of hardcore punk and thrash metal from the 1980s. Deathmetal.org's Brett Stevens found the band played thrash metal in the style of groups like Dirty Rotten Imbeciles , Corrosion of Conformity , Cryptic Slaughter , Dead Brain Cells, and Fearless Iranians from Hell . According to Ronny Bittner from Rock Hard , the band plays crossover thrash metal in the style of Stormtroopers of Death . In an interview with Bittner, Jess Tandy stated that he started his musical career playing Thrash Metal. In the song The Scene Sucks he expresses himself negatively about local metal scenes , because he thinks global ones are more effective, since these are the sum of their parts. The local scenes are full of apathy , partisanship and people you can't stand. Much like Stormtroopers of Death, the band didn't mean many of the songs seriously. You try, like a comedian, to convey a statement through exaggeration and humor.
